Kinds Of Concrete Foundations

Concrete foundations play an essential role in the strength and lifespan of all structures, as they provide the necessary support for the complete structure. There are several main types of concrete foundations, each tailored to specific soil conditions and construction needs. The most frequently used types include slab foundations, which are a single, thick layer of concrete; crawl space foundations, which elevate structures above ground; and basement foundations, which provide additional living space and storage. Each type has unique advantages, such as simplified construction, affordability, or improved insulation. Recognizing these distinctions is critical for identifying the suitable foundation that aligns with the specific requirements of the project, ensuring a solid base for any construction endeavor.

Significance Of Correct Reinforcement

Reinforcement functions as a vital component in securing the resilience and longevity of concrete foundation systems. Effective reinforcement methods, such as the use of steel rebar Asphalt paving or fiber additives, enhance the overall structural integrity by delivering tensile strength that concrete alone lacks. This pairing significantly minimizes the likelihood of cracking and foundation failure under various loads and environmental conditions. Furthermore, adequate reinforcement allows for better distribution of stress throughout the concrete foundation, supporting long-term performance and durability. Professionals must evaluate elements including soil conditions and load requirements when developing reinforcement strategies. By focusing on effective reinforcement, homeowners can protect their investments and ensure the foundation structures are prepared to endure the challenges of time, ultimately supporting the entire structure effectively.

Methods For Foundation Repair

Foundation repair techniques play an essential role in preserving the stability of buildings, especially when problems stem from insufficient reinforcement or environmental conditions. Common methods include underpinning, which fortifies the foundation by driving it further into stable earth, and slab jacking, wherein a compound is injected below concrete slabs to elevate and even them out. Another technique is helical piers, which are installed to provide support in unstable soil conditions. Moreover, wall anchors help secure deteriorating walls by redistributing load-bearing forces. All approaches are adapted to individual issues, providing reliable solutions and enhancing the durability of the structure. A thorough evaluation by qualified experts is necessary to identify the most suitable method for effective foundation restoration.

Creative Methods in Decorative Concrete Finishes

Transforming ordinary surfaces into stunning works of art, creative methods in decorative concrete finishes have grown in popularity among architects and designers. These approaches elevate aesthetic appeal while ensuring durability and functionality. Processes such as stamping, staining, and engraving provide a broad spectrum of textures and colors, mimicking materials like stone or wood without the associated maintenance costs.

Stenciling delivers detailed patterns, facilitating unique patterns that can personalize any space. Furthermore, the incorporation of exposed aggregate highlights distinctive stone arrangements, contributing a natural aesthetic to surfaces.

New innovations, highlighted by the introduction of eco-friendly pigments and sealers, have also contributed to the sustainability of decorative concrete finishes. Through the integration of advanced technology, skilled contractors can attain bold colors and long-lasting performance.

How to Maintain and Care for Your Concrete Installations

Following the selection of a qualified concrete specialist, properly maintaining concrete structures proves critical to ensure their durability and performance. Consistent maintenance is important; dirt and blemishes must be addressed quickly to prevent surface degradation. A gentle pressure wash can successfully remove dirt and grime without causing damage.

Waterproofing concrete surfaces periodically is important to guard against moisture infiltration and staining. This strengthens the surface while enhancing its overall appearance. During winter months, the utilization of de-icing agents is not recommended, as they can lead to cracks and surface flaking.

Cracks ought to be handled promptly with the proper repair compounds to prevent further deterioration. Furthermore, excessive weight should be controlled to avoid undue stress on the concrete structure. By following these upkeep guidelines, property owners can guarantee their concrete surfaces will remain durable and visually appealing for the long term.

How Long Does Concrete Usually Last Before Requiring Repairs?

Concrete typically lasts 30 to 40 years on average before repair work becomes necessary, influenced by factors such as environmental conditions, quality of materials, and maintenance practices. Regular inspections can extend its lifespan and identify issues early.

Is It Possible to Recycle Concrete After Its Useful Life?

Yes, concrete can be recycled after its useful life. It is often broken down and reused as aggregate in new concrete productions or used in other construction applications, thereby reducing waste and conserving resources in the environment.

How Can Weather Conditions Impact the Curing Time of Concrete?

Weather plays a significant role in influencing concrete curing times. Elevated temperatures speed up the evaporation process, while cooler conditions tend to hinder proper hardening. Humidity also plays a role, with too much moisture being capable of causing surface defects, ultimately impacting the strength and longevity of the concrete.
